一台机器装两台tomcat

五、直接拷贝一份tomcat

#cp -r /usr/local/tomcat.6.0 /usr/local/tomcat6.0_1

六、进入第二份tomcat6.0_1的配置文件修改端口

#cd /usr/local/tomcat6.0_1

#vi conf/server.xml

8015" shutdown="SHUTDOWN">  //把8005改为8015

8081" protocol="HTTP/1.1"    //把8080改为8081

connectionTimeout="20000"

redirectPort="8443" />

七、添加环境变量

#vi /etc/profile  //末尾添加

TOMCAT_HOME_1=/usr/local/tomcat6.0_1

CATALINA_HOME_1=/usr/local/tomcat6.0_1

CATLINA_BASE_1=/usr/local/tomcat6.0_1

export TOMCAT_HOME_1  CATALINA_HOME_1  CATALINA_BASH_1

#source /etc/profile    //重载配置文件使之立即生效

八、修改第二个tomcat6.0_1下的 catalina.sh(此处是重点)

替换catalina.sh 中的变量CATALINA_HOME

把CATALINA_HOME改为CATALINA_HOME_1(与环境变量修改的一致)

#cp /usr/local/tomcat6.0_1/bin/catalina.sh /usr/local/tomcat6.0_1/bin/catalina.sh.bak

//备份一份

#sed ‘s/CATALINA_HOME/CATALINA_HOME_1/g‘ /usr/local/tomcat6.0_1/bin/catalina.sh  > catalina.sh_1

#cd /usr/local/tomcat6.0_1/bin

#mv catalina.sh_1 catalina.sh

#chmod a+x catalina.sh

时间: 2024-10-08 12:16:07

一台机器装两台tomcat的相关文章

一台机器启动多个tomcat简单配置

一台机器启动多个Tomcat只需要解决Tomcat端口冲突的问题. 相关配置:打开 Tomcat 目录下 conf \ server.xml 共修改三处端口,分别是: <Server port="8005" shutdown="SHUTDOWN"> <Connector port="8080" protocol="HTTP/1.1" onnectionTimeout="20000" red

同一台机子 打开两个tomcat

因为项目测试需要,需要在机子上单独搭建一个图片服务器,所以就要同时打开两个tomcat,这里记录方法. 1.首先复制一个新的tomcat程序: 2.在新的tomcat程序中修改server.xml的三个端口号: 一.<Server port="8005" shutdown="SHUTDOWN">,修改为8050 二. <Connector port="8080" protocol="HTTP/1.1",修为为

同一台电脑运行两个tomcat

主要就是修改配置文件使两个tomcat的端口不冲突 修改tomcat2中conf下server.xml文件如下: <Server port="8005" shutdown="SHUTDOWN">将port中8005修改成8006(或者其他未使用端口): <Connector port="8080" maxHttpHeaderSize="8192" maxThreads="150" minS

ZABBIX监控一台机器上的多tomcat实例落地经验步骤

以前做过通过jmx监控单个tomcat实例,但是有的时候公司一台服务器上有10个tomcat容器那怎么办呢,来吧往下看吧 1,注意操作文件路径: zabbix安装路径: /data/zabbix/etc/zabbix_agentd.conf.d/jmx_discovery.sh /etc/zabbix/zabbix_agentd.conf 配置文件中 UnsafeUserParameters=1 必须打开,否则模板的自动发现功能报错. 该模板的监控和触发属性在自动发现中配置,所以导入模板后,下属

一台机器配置多个tomcat的实践经验

方法: 1.安装tomcat1,过程为解压缩. 2.拷贝压缩后的文件,命名为tomcat2. 修改tomcat2中配置文件,tomcat1保持不变 server.xml, <Server port="8006" shutdown="SHUTDOWN"> 端口改为8006,tomcat1为8005 <Connector port="8081" protocol="HTTP/1.1" connectionTime

一台电脑配置两个tomcat

1.首先修改tomcat端口,修改如下: bin目录下:server.xml中, 修改 8080.8005.8009 端口. 2.配置环境变量, CATALINA_HOME1和CATALINA_HOME2   再分别替换bin目录下文件catalina.bat和startup.bat中的CATALINA_HOME..

同一台机器上多个tomcat启动造成的内存溢出问题的解决方法。

加下面这句话就行了,我是WIN10+双tomcat+nginx(本地站点),无压力.在编译器的vm option里面加哦. -server -Xms512m -Xmx1024m -XX:PermSize=128M -XX:MaxPermSize=256m 原文地址:https://www.cnblogs.com/kmsfan/p/8318152.html

同一台机器配置多个tomcat服务器

前提,目前有2个tomcat,tomcat.tomcat11. 1.先在环境变量中增加CATALINA-HOME11=tomcat1,CATALINA_BASE1=tomcat11 2.修改tomcat1中bin目录下的catAlina.bat和startup.bat文件中的CATALINA_BASE和CATALINA_HOME分别为CATALINA_BASE11和CATALINA_HOME11 3.修改tomcat1中conf目录下的server.xml中各种port即可. ps: 修改tom

同一台机器部署多个tomcat

1.解压tomcat绿色安装包 2.修改conf/server.xml文件,修改里面所有位置涉及到的端口,目的是不跟服务器上已安装的tomcat服务端口冲突 参考: 查找8080,修改为8088: 查找8443,修改为8448: 查找8009,修改为8089: 查找8005,修改为8085: 查找8082,修改为8882 3.进入bin目录,右键编辑service.bat 查找 set SERVICE_NAME 修改service_name,记得不要和安装版里面的重复了: 修改set PR_DI